Kilimani Hospital Waste Incinerator: A Ticking Time Bomb or Environmental Savior?
The looming shadow of the Kilimani Hospital Waste Incinerator casts a conflicting duality of concerns and possibilities. While proponents hail its potential to tackle waste management and enhance environmental safety, critics view it as a ticking time bomb, poised to unleash devastating consequences.
The Problem – Mountainous Medical Waste
Kilimani Hospital generates substantial medical waste daily, posing a significant sanitation and environmental hazard. Improper handling and disposal of this hazardous material can contaminate the air, water, and soil, leading to a host of health and ecological issues.
The Proposed Solution – Incineration
The Waste Incinerator aims to address this challenge by:
- Destructively destroying infectious waste.
- Reducing waste volume.
- Mitigating air pollution by converting harmful substances into harmless gases.
Concerns – The Dark Side of Incineration
Despite its purported benefits, the project faces significant controversies:
- Pollution Potential: Concerns exist about incomplete combustion and the emission of harmful pollutants like dioxins and furans.
- Health Risks: Close proximity of the plant to densely populated areas raises worries about air pollution and potential health consequences.
- Technology Challenges: The project suffers from inadequate information on the chosen incineration technology’s efficacy and safety measures.
- Environmental Justice Issues: Local communities express anxieties over equitable access to clean air and environmental benefits despite potential risks.
